Output 575422395c32cb3723a7b28a27dbd45943f6d15c52a71e1e0d4248af57b3e944:0

value
2039963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80de3fe8607dfc35100f0d7969e7785ac3f1fe06 OP_EQUAL
address
MKeYyAF27ithSkfHdpyyfBjkTKxkUNHDLN
transaction
575422395c32cb3723a7b28a27dbd45943f6d15c52a71e1e0d4248af57b3e944
spent
true